Introduction to H2H Payment Integration

H2H (Host-to-Host) payment integration is revolutionizing how businesses handle transactions. This system allows for seamless communication between a company's payment platform and the bank's system, facilitating direct and efficient transactions. By integrating H2H payment solutions, businesses can streamline their payment processes, reducing manual errors and enhancing the speed of financial operations.

Benefits of H2H Payment Integration

The primary advantage of H2H payment integration is its efficiency. Unlike traditional methods that may involve multiple intermediaries, H2H integration allows for direct data exchange between business systems and banks. This direct connection minimizes the risk of errors, speeds up transaction processing, and improves overall accuracy. Additionally, businesses can manage their cash flow more effectively through real-time updates and automated reconciliation.

Security Measures in H2H Integration

Security is a crucial aspect of H2H payment integration. The system employs advanced encryption protocols and secure data transmission methods to protect sensitive financial information. Regular security audits and compliance with industry standards, such as PCI-DSS, further ensure that the payment processes are safe from cyber threats. Businesses can thus operate with confidence, knowing their transactions are protected.

Implementation and Challenges

Implementing H2H payment integration requires careful planning and technical expertise. Businesses must ensure that their existing systems are compatible with the new integration and that they have the necessary infrastructure to support it. Challenges may include the need for specialized software, training staff, and managing the transition from older systems.
